CyberStorm Опубликовано 29 марта, 2018 Поделиться Опубликовано 29 марта, 2018 Поставил новую версию делфей. Решил перекомпилить свои предыдущие проекты, при вызове рекламного модуля: BannerAd1.LoadAd; вываливается ошибка: Java class JAdSize could not be found Если тот же BannerAd создавать в новом проекте - то все Ок. Как такое может быть? Цитата Ссылка на комментарий
0 FREEFAR Опубликовано 29 марта, 2018 Поделиться Опубликовано 29 марта, 2018 16 минут назад, CyberStorm сказал: Поставил новую версию делфей. Решил перекомпилить свои предыдущие проекты, при вызове рекламного модуля: BannerAd1.LoadAd; вываливается ошибка: Java class JAdSize could not be found Если тот же BannerAd создавать в новом проекте - то все Ок. Как такое может быть? бывает помогает простой Clean или полное удаление каталога Android в папке проекта Цитата Ссылка на комментарий
0 Tumaso Опубликовано 29 марта, 2018 Поделиться Опубликовано 29 марта, 2018 2 часа назад, CyberStorm сказал: Поставил новую версию делфей. Решил перекомпилить свои предыдущие проекты, при вызове рекламного модуля: BannerAd1.LoadAd; вываливается ошибка: Java class JAdSize could not be found Если тот же BannerAd создавать в новом проекте - то все Ок. Как такое может быть? Попробуй в дереве проекта кликнуть правой клавишей мышки на узле Target platforms->Android->Libraries, в появившемся меню выбрать Revert System Files to Default И после этого ребилдни проект Цитата Ссылка на комментарий
0 ENERGY Опубликовано 29 марта, 2018 Поделиться Опубликовано 29 марта, 2018 (изменено) Мыши плакали, кололись, но продолжали есть кактус... Это я про Токио. Изменено 29 марта, 2018 пользователем ENERGY Равиль Зарипов (ZuBy) 1 Цитата Ссылка на комментарий
0 CyberStorm Опубликовано 30 марта, 2018 Автор Поделиться Опубликовано 30 марта, 2018 Функции Project > Clean Project в дельфях нет Удалял все лишние каталоги (в том числе и скрытые) оставлял только 4-ре файла (пару pas и dpr c dprj) и таже бяка. Сделал Target platforms->Android->Libraries, в появившемся меню выбрать Revert System Files to Default - но теперь не деплоились файлы на смартфон, увидел в чем ошибка: Не хватало какого-то файла, загуглил, а это какой-то баг в новой версии: https://community.embarcadero.com/es/blogs/entry/fix-for-google-play-services-dex-error-in-10-2-3 Попробовал исправить, но видимо образования не хватило Вообщем откатился назад на 10.2.2 и радуюсь, на 2.3 перейду через полгодика, когда всё исправят. Спасибо всем за помощь) Цитата Ссылка на комментарий
0 #WAMACO Опубликовано 30 марта, 2018 Поделиться Опубликовано 30 марта, 2018 11 часов назад, CyberStorm сказал: Функции Project > Clean Project в дельфях нет Удалял все лишние каталоги (в том числе и скрытые) оставлял только 4-ре файла (пару pas и dpr c dprj) и таже бяка. Сделал Target platforms->Android->Libraries, в появившемся меню выбрать Revert System Files to Default - но теперь не деплоились файлы на смартфон, увидел в чем ошибка: Не хватало какого-то файла, загуглил, а это какой-то баг в новой версии: https://community.embarcadero.com/es/blogs/entry/fix-for-google-play-services-dex-error-in-10-2-3 Попробовал исправить, но видимо образования не хватило Вообщем откатился назад на 10.2.2 и радуюсь, на 2.3 перейду через полгодика, когда всё исправят. Спасибо всем за помощь) embarcadero выпустили патч исправляющий эту ошибку RAD Studio 10.2.3 Android Push Notification PatchThis patch resolves an issue with push notifications on Android due to missing files. It fixes the following publicly reported issue: RSP-20137 English, French, German and Japanese Available only to registered users of RAD Studio, Delphi, C++Builder 10.2 (Professional or higher) and All-Access Rusland и Евгений Корепов 2 Цитата Ссылка на комментарий
0 FREEFAR Опубликовано 1 апреля, 2018 Поделиться Опубликовано 1 апреля, 2018 В 30.03.2018 в 22:58, wamaco сказал: embarcadero выпустили патч исправляющий эту ошибку RAD Studio 10.2.3 Android Push Notification PatchThis patch resolves an issue with push notifications on Android due to missing files. It fixes the following publicly reported issue: RSP-20137 English, French, German and Japanese Available only to registered users of RAD Studio, Delphi, C++Builder 10.2 (Professional or higher) and All-Access 10.2.3 уже вышел. Поправили в нем? Цитата Ссылка на комментарий
0 #WAMACO Опубликовано 1 апреля, 2018 Поделиться Опубликовано 1 апреля, 2018 8 минут назад, FREEFAR сказал: 10.2.3 уже вышел. Поправили в нем? Да FREEFAR и Ingalime 2 Цитата Ссылка на комментарий
0 FREEFAR Опубликовано 6 апреля, 2018 Поделиться Опубликовано 6 апреля, 2018 В 30.03.2018 в 22:58, wamaco сказал: embarcadero выпустили патч исправляющий эту ошибку RAD Studio 10.2.3 Android Push Notification PatchThis patch resolves an issue with push notifications on Android due to missing files. It fixes the following publicly reported issue: RSP-20137 English, French, German and Japanese Available only to registered users of RAD Studio, Delphi, C++Builder 10.2 (Professional or higher) and All-Access скажи пжл в патче только это? Цитата Ссылка на комментарий
0 #WAMACO Опубликовано 6 апреля, 2018 Поделиться Опубликовано 6 апреля, 2018 30831_rad_studio_10.2.3_android_push_notification_patch.zip Цитата Ссылка на комментарий
0 FREEFAR Опубликовано 6 апреля, 2018 Поделиться Опубликовано 6 апреля, 2018 55 минут назад, wamaco сказал: 30831_rad_studio_10.2.3_android_push_notification_patch.zip спасибо Цитата Ссылка на комментарий
1 Barbanel Опубликовано 4 мая, 2018 Поделиться Опубликовано 4 мая, 2018 В 30.03.2018 в 10:30, CyberStorm сказал: Функции Project > Clean Project в дельфях нет Есть, вы вероятно не там ищете. В дереве проекта, правой кнопкой мыши по dpr файлу. Цитата Ссылка на комментарий
Вопрос
CyberStorm
Поставил новую версию делфей. Решил перекомпилить свои предыдущие проекты, при вызове рекламного модуля:
BannerAd1.LoadAd;
вываливается ошибка: Java class JAdSize could not be found
Если тот же BannerAd создавать в новом проекте - то все Ок.
Как такое может быть?
Ссылка на комментарий
11 ответов на этот вопрос
Рекомендуемые сообщения
Присоединяйтесь к обсуждению
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.